McKenna's Bat, Pondo's Pitching Power Raiders Into Championship Saturday

Box Score

FOND DU LAC, Wis. – Three games to one. That was the result of the regular season series between No. 2 seed MSOE and No. 1 seed Concordia Wisconsin. We all know that the regular season records do not mean a thing once you reach the tournament however. With both teams winning their first game of the postseason, the Raiders grabbed the upper hand moving into championship Saturday by dealing the Falcons a 3-1 loss on Friday afternoon.

RESULT IN 10 INNINGS
No. 2 Seed MSOE – 3
No. 1 Seed Concordia Wisconsin – 1

HOW IT HAPPENED
Kara McKenna got the game started off on the right foot for No. 2 seed MSOE (30-6, 15-5 NACC North) when she blasted a ball over the left field fence to lead off the game. Things would calm down from that point on as the game quickly morphed into a pitchers' duel with the Raiders leading 1-0. The contest's starting pitchers combined for 20 strikeouts, including 13 from senior Lorrin Pondo. Pondo would give up just six hits all game, but two of those base knocks allowed No. 1 seed Concordia Wisconsin (29-7, 18-2 NACC North) to tie up the contest in the bottom of the fifth. Another long scoreless period would ensue until the top of the tenth when McKenna homered again, this time over the left center field fence, driving in Delaney Martino who had reached on an error one batter earlier. With a two-run lead in hand, Pondo would get a strikeout and a fly out with the tying run at the plate to secure the Red & White's two run victory.

WHO'S ON DECK
The Northern division title will be on the line tomorrow evening when the Raiders and Falcons square off once again. MSOE will have two shots at winning the berth into the NACC championship round next weekend starting at 4:00 pm.
